Abstract:
The user interacts with the information retrieval system through
interface agents by formulating queries. Queries are formulated
in keywords or natural language expressions. Keywords do not
express the domain and task contexts and natural language
queries processing are still inefficient. Query formulation is a
very deteminant factor of the efficiency of the whole system. A
method to take into account the task/domain context query
formulation problem is discussed. The system through a feedback
loop learns the user's profile and builds a set of ad hoc search
agents ad hoc search agents as user customized path. This method
has been tested in Hydraulics, Pneumatics and Seals web
robot (HPSBot) a multi agents information retrieval system.
HPSBot is a corporate project initiated by the State Key
Laboratory of Fluid Power to fill the gap between the increasing
corporate information need and the state of the information
retrieval technology.
